Answer: Every single person born has this innate knowledge automatically within himself — a clear standard by which he can judge himself. You have not been taught these things that you know, yet still somehow you know. It is called THE CONSCIENCE. The conscience is the most sensitive aspect within human nature. It is the instinctive knowledge of right and wrong.

The 4 clues are 1) color change 2) the formation of gas bubbles 3) formation of a precipitate 4) temperature change. I hope this helps
